I don't care how he spent his money or mods his car. I was simply explaining to him just because the solo rules do not fit into his mod plans it does not make them stupid.

If you want to start a pissing match explain to me why we are talking about moding an EVO on the RX8 forum.

p.s. often times people that have a misconception of a part and its performance value do think a rule is stupid. Typically those are the same people to do not grasp the big picture of how the rules work for that category and that they are not built around just one car in one class. Before you pop off about the rules why dont you pull them up online and see how many cars are in the SP classes and you may get a clue as to why rules are in place to keep a balance.
